Which of the following quadratic equation has 2/3 and -1/4 as their roots

Verified answer
Answer:
12x² - 5x - 2
Step-by-step explanation:
Given (roots):
x = ²/₃
x = -¹/₄
The two factors are (3x - 2) and (4x + 1).
Use the FOIL method:
(3x - 2)(4x + 1)
= (3x)(4x) + (3x)(1) + (-2)(4x) + (-2)(1)
= 12x² + 3x - 8x - 2
= 12x² - 5x - 2
